Removes agents who remained at the Luis Llorens Torres residence after the assassination of three Carolina police officers

Officers from Policeman who remained in residence Luis Llorens Torres, in San Juan, after the murder of three agents last week on Baldorioty de Castro Boulevard in Carolina, they were removed from the public housing complex, the Department of Public Safety (DSP) reported.

The Secretary of the Agency, Alexis Torres, and the Commissioner of the Police Office, Antonio López Figueroa, They explained that this is part of the changes they have made to the uniform security plan at this place.

Although police mobilized at the residence to try to find out where the perpetrator of the crime of state agent Luis Marrero Díaz and Carolina municipal police officers Luis Salamán Conde and Eliezer Hernández Cartagena are, the person responsible for the events appeared dead in Santurce last Tuesday. Despite this, the agents remained in the residential area. The killer was identified as Emanuel Rivera Batiz, 25, of Ponce.

“In the days when state and federal agents were in the Luis Llorens Torres housing complex, they confiscated drugs, weapons, among other things. Then, the Community Relations Division of the Police Department carried out a community impact activity this weekend, which was attended by dozens of residents. After these actions, we decided to remove the men in uniform. However, we will continue to be vigilant and work hard in areas with a high criminal incidence, also having an impact on the orientation and education of citizens. “Torres said in a press release.

In the most recent intervention, they occupied an Infiniti vehicle in the vicinity of the housing complex. After a canine from the Canine Unit identified criminal material inside the car, they located two pistols, 14 magazines, over 100 rounds of ammunition of different calibers, 3 kilograms of marijuana and more than one kilogram of cocaine. At the beginning of the week, they also confiscated illegal materials, including weapons and ammunition.
